Please welcome Daroc Alden

When, at the beginning of November, we posted an open position at LWN, we were only so hopeful; experience has shown that finding writers who are both capable of and interested in writing our sort of material is a challenging task. This time, though, hope was justified: we got a surprising number of applications from highly qualified applicants. The hardest part of the task has, instead, been narrowing down the choice to a hiring decision.

We are pleased to announce that Daroc Alden has just joined LWN's staff. Daroc is a programmer from New England, where they live with their spouse and their cat. They graduated with a Master's degree in Computer Science from the University of New Hampshire. In their spare time, they enjoy fiction writing and musicals. They are especially interested in programming language theory and implementation.

Daroc will be taking on some of the load of keeping LWN interesting while helping us to expand our content mix in the areas that our readers are interested in. Please give them your support as they come up to speed within our operation. We are looking forward to having Daroc as part of a reinforced and more energetic LWN going forward.
